Why I’m Obsessed with No Wagering Spins
Most casino bonuses are traps. You see “100 free spins” and you think you’re rich. Then you read the small print: 45x wagering on winnings. So you win £20 from those spins? You need to bet £900 before you see a penny. That’s robbery.
A no wagering offer changes everything. You win £5 from your spins? That £5 is yours. Withdraw it immediately. No playing games. No gambling away your profits trying to meet a target. It’s the only type of bonus I trust anymore.
And when you combine that with a low deposit of just £5? That’s a budget-friendly dream for someone like me who doesn’t want to risk a week’s grocery money.

How to Actually Claim a £5 Deposit Bonus (Without Getting Scammed)
I’ve developed a paranoid checklist over the years. Follow this step-by-step, and you’ll be safe.
- Find the offer. Look for the exact terms on the casino’s “Promotions” page. Don’t trust a banner ad that links to a generic page.
- Check the minimum deposit. Is it really £5? Some casinos say “deposit £5” but require a £10 minimum via certain payment methods. Use PayPal or a debit card to be safe.
- Read the wagering requirements. For a true “no wagering” deal, it should say “0x” or “No wagering required.” If it says “1x,” that’s acceptable but not perfect.
- Check the max cashout. Some offers cap your winnings from free spins at £50 or £100. That’s annoying but not a dealbreaker.
- Check the game restrictions. The spins might only work on one specific slot. If you hate that slot, the offer is useless to you.
- Verify the expiry. You usually have 24 to 72 hours to use the spins. Set a timer on your phone.

Why You Should Be Skeptical (Even With No Wagering)
I hate to be the bearer of bad news, but even a “no wagering” offer has hidden traps. I found one recently at a lesser-known casino (which I won’t name) that offered “100 spins no wagering.” But the spins were capped at a £0.10 bet per spin. So you were spinning at the lowest possible value. The maximum you could win from the spins was £10. That’s a cheap trick.
Another trap: the “max win” cap. Some offers say “Winnings from free spins capped at £50.” So even if you hit a jackpot on a spin, you only get £50. That’s still free money, but it’s not the full jackpot. Always read the “Maximum Conversion” or “Max Cashout” line in the terms.
I also saw an offer where the spins were valid for only 24 hours. If you deposited on a Friday night and didn’t play until Saturday morning, you missed the window. That’s designed to make you play immediately without thinking.
